Information on The Funk Brothers
The Funk Brothers:
Jack Ashford (Leader & Percussion) Joe Hunter (Keyboards), Gregory Wright (Keyboards), Larry Johnson (Lead Vocals), Jeneane Cranet (Vocals), Valencia Robinson (Vocals), Robert McDonald (Bass), Derek Organ (drums), Ronald Rathers (Guitar), Angelo Earl (Guitar), Carmelo Scaffidi-Argentina (Trumpet), Tom Ralls (Trombone), Calvin Bennett (Saxophone)

Jack Ashford - Upon hearing the early Motown records that invaded England in the '60s, EMI Records' president Sir Joseph Blackwood remarked they would never make it because the tambourine was mixed too hot.. But Sir Berry Gordy of Motown Records knew something that Sir Joseph didn't: Jack Ashford was not just any old tambourine player - he was a tambourine virtuoso. Just talk to any percussionist about "the cat that played tambourine at Motown" and watch them become enraptured.

But his first love was vibes, and his playing caught the eye of Marvin Gaye when he saw Jack playing with an organ trio in Boston. Coming to Motown at Marvin's request in 1963, Jack went on to become their most prolific percussionist, playing more than a dozen traditional percussion instrument as well as a few "off the beaten track" instruments like knee slaps, foot stomps, and his own invention, the "hotel sheet." A particular favorite of Marvin Gaye and Norman Whitfield, Jack's imaginative and colorful percussion grooves were one of the principal reasons why these two great artists always seemed to be breaking new ground with every recording they produced.

Sad News Terry Mac RIP

Debbie asked could post the below
It's with alot of sadness that I have to report the death of Terry Mac from Manchester. Terry was a true disciple of the northern soul scene and an absolute evangelist of the 60s mafia. During the dark days of the late 80s when folks were few and far between he and a select band, Tommo, Oz, Pete Lawson and Daz careered across the country in their pursuit of rare sixties excellence. Terry hadn't been on the scene for some time but he never lost his love of the music and never perfected his dancing! Ronnie Walker Live at Sunderland and Wolverhampton Jan 2007

info from the New Century Website Philly Northern Soul hero Ronnie Walker is to make his debut appearances in the UK in January

Veteran Ronnie will be starring at The Quayside Exchange, High Street, Sunderland on Friday January 26th from 8pm till 3am and the next night Saturday 27th he will be appearing at the NCS Wolverhampton All-Nighter , Broookfields, Cannock Road, Wolverhampton from 8pm till 8am. Admission both nights is £10 and info is available from http://www.newcenturysoul.co.uk

Ronnie has recorded a series of classic 45's which have found favour on Northern Soul dancefloors over the years including "It's A Good Feeling",
"You're The One", his version of The Agents floorshaker "Trouble" and his Vince Montana produced disco-shuffler "You've Got To Try Harder" which became a favourite at Blackpool Mecca and the Manchester Ritz.

These will be s Ronnie's first ever performances outside the USA and he will be accompanied on his trip by Philly archivist and record collector Dave Brown.
